Subject: [PATCH] drm/i915/kbl: Enable PW1 and Misc I/O power wells

My kbl stopped working because of this.
Fixes regression from
commit 2f693e28b8df69f67beced5e18bb2b91c2bfcec2
Author: Damien Lespiau <damien.lespiau@intel.com>
Date: Wed Nov 4 19:24:12 2015 +0200
drm/i915: Make turning on/off PW1 and Misc I/O part of the init/fini
sequences

drivers/gpu/drm/i915/intel_runtime_pm.c | 4 ++--
1 file changed, 2 insertions(+), 2 deletions(-)
diff --git a/drivers/gpu/drm/i915/intel_runtime_pm.c b/drivers/gpu/drm/i915/intel_runtime_pm.c
index ddbdbff..4b44e68 100644
--- a/drivers/gpu/drm/i915/intel_runtime_pm.c
+++ b/drivers/gpu/drm/i915/intel_runtime_pm.c
@@ -1851,7 +1851,7 @@ void skl_pw1_misc_io_init(struct drm_i915_private *dev_priv)
{
struct i915_power_well *well;
- if (!IS_SKYLAKE(dev_priv))
+ if (!(IS_SKYLAKE(dev_priv) || IS_KABYLAKE(dev_priv)))
return;
well = lookup_power_well(dev_priv, SKL_DISP_PW_1);
@@ -1865,7 +1865,7 @@ void skl_pw1_misc_io_fini(struct drm_i915_private *dev_priv)
{
struct i915_power_well *well;
- if (!IS_SKYLAKE(dev_priv))
+ if (!(IS_SKYLAKE(dev_priv) || IS_KABYLAKE(dev_priv)))
return;
well = lookup_power_well(dev_priv, SKL_DISP_PW_1);
